UK Local Authorities Use Public Notice Portal for Road Changes

Local councils and highways authorities in the United Kingdom utilize the Public Notice Portal to publicize proposed traffic management orders and gather resident feedback.

Local councils and highways authorities in the United Kingdom utilize the Public Notice Portal to notify the public of proposed road changes. These statutory public notices cover traffic management orders, including speed limit alterations, parking restrictions, and temporary closures for events or resurfacing.

Local publishers, such as Newsquest Scotland, upload these notices to the digital platform. The portal allows residents to search for proposals by map or postcode, ensuring they can monitor changes affecting their neighborhoods and commutes. This system fulfills a legal requirement for authorities to publicize proposals and allow community consultation before final decisions are made.

Residents use the platform to submit objections and provide feedback to shape local infrastructure outcomes. For example, South Lanarkshire Council previously considered resident objections regarding proposed parking restrictions in East Kilbride to determine the final outcome of the project.
